Uniswap's Pools.trade launchpad minted roughly 6,000 tokens on Robinhood Chain in its Aug. 5 debut, outpacing rival launchpads on the network.
"The initial issuance volume exceeds daily figures seen on established launchpads like Pons, Flap and Bankr," Entropy Advisors, a data analytics firm tracking Robinhood Chain activity, said.
The platform supports Crowd Launch and Instant Launch formats, each creating one billion tokens that settle into permanently locked Uniswap v4 liquidity pools. Robinhood Chain recorded $519.97 million in 24-hour DEX volume and $2.48 billion over seven days at the time of review, per DefiLlama, though seven-day volume had fallen 32.81 percent from the preceding period. Uniswap held about $69.75 million in protocol value on the chain.
The launch moves Uniswap from routing swaps to capturing the earliest stage of token creation, positioning it to capture fee flow from Robinhood Chain's memecoin economy. The next test is whether Crowd Launch projects reach the $10,000 graduation threshold and retain trading demand after their four-hour windows close.
How Pools.trade works
A Crowd Launch runs for four hours and fills bids through a time-weighted mechanism. The token becomes tradable only if the process reaches a $10,000 launch valuation; otherwise, bidders receive refunds. An Instant Launch starts immediately using a bonding curve without a minimum graduation requirement.
Each pool charges a standard 0.25 percent liquidity provider fee. Creators may activate an additional 0.05 percent fee on each trade, giving them a direct financial interest in continued activity around their token. Uniswap charges no separate launchpad fee.
The release expands Uniswap's role on Robinhood Chain beyond swaps and liquidity provision. Robinhood opened the public mainnet on July 1, with Uniswap serving as a primary public liquidity protocol. Uniswap v2, v3, v4 and UniswapX were available from the network's first day through its web app, wallet and API.
UNI gains while token claims require caution
Santiment Intelligence reported that early attention centered on FRONG and POOLS tokens, while older launchpad tokens faced pressure as traders rotated toward the new product. The analytics firm also reported that UNI supply on exchanges fell 15.7 percent over one month and that the token had risen about 47 percent since the start of July.
A separate CoinGecko snapshot placed UNI near $4.07, up 30.8 percent over 30 days, with a market capitalization near $2.54 billion. The return differs from Santiment's figure because the two measures use different starting dates and data windows.
Santiment said the combination of rising prices and falling exchange balances suggested the rally "may not be over." This is an analytical view, not a verified forecast. Exchange withdrawals can reflect custody changes, transfers between venues or other activity that does not necessarily reduce selling pressure.
The official Pools.trade announcement did not identify FRONG or POOLS as endorsed tokens. Uniswap also stated that it had not independently reviewed or verified any token displayed on the platform. Traders should therefore avoid treating a ticker, logo or social media association as proof of an official connection.
Permanent locking reduces one form of liquidity withdrawal risk, but it does not remove risks involving token contracts, concentrated ownership, manipulation or weak demand. Uniswap warns that assets on Pools.trade are "extremely volatile and may go to zero."
The launch also intensifies competition among launchpads on Robinhood Chain. Pons, Flap and Bankr now face a Uniswap-branded alternative with deeper distribution and protocol infrastructure. For U.S. users, Robinhood's branding may create confusion about where the product sits — Robinhood says its permissionless chain operates independently from customers' brokerage and crypto accounts.
The next useful measures will include completed launches, locked liquidity, unique traders, creator fee use and the share of tokens retaining volume after their first day. UNI price action and exchange balances may attract attention, but contract verification and ownership concentration will provide a clearer view of individual token risk.
